Launching RuckWOD
- The Rucking Collective launched a new site, RuckWOD.com, this week. This free site posts a new ruck workout every day. Follow it daily, cherry pick a WOD to do with your ruck club, or just check it out for ideas to make your own workouts. Hope y’all like it.
Gear News
- The Rucker 3.0 is the talk of the town (our review). Finally released is the 25L version. The only complaints I’ve heard stem from the plate pockets not fitting a 30# plate perfectly. It should be noted that Jason hinted that there may not be an inventory refresh very soon. If you want it. Grab it now.
